Gravel biking around Fouzilhon offers a diverse landscape characterized by rolling hills, extensive vineyards, and views across the Biterroise Plain. The region features varied terrain, including climbs towards local peaks and cols, providing a mix of challenges for gravel cyclists. Routes often traverse agricultural areas and natural elevations, with some trails leading through areas known for their wine production. The network includes a range of paths suitable for different skill levels, from moderate to difficult.

Frequently Asked Questions

How many gravel bike trails are there in Fouzilhon?

Fouzilhon offers nearly 20 gravel bike trails, providing a diverse range of options for cyclists. The majority of these routes are rated as moderate to difficult, with a few easier options available.

Are there any easy gravel bike routes for beginners in Fouzilhon?

While most routes in Fouzilhon are moderate to difficult, there is at least one easy gravel bike trail suitable for beginners. This allows new riders to experience the region's beautiful landscapes without overly challenging terrain.

What kind of terrain can I expect on Fouzilhon's gravel trails?

The gravel trails around Fouzilhon are characterized by rolling hills, extensive vineyards, and panoramic views of the Biterroise Plain. You'll encounter varied terrain, including climbs towards local peaks and cols, and paths traversing agricultural areas and wine production regions.

Are there any longer gravel bike routes for experienced riders?

Yes, for experienced riders looking for a challenge, Fouzilhon offers several longer routes. One notable option is the Coquillade Peak – Sainte Marthe Enduro Trail loop from Roujan, which covers 48.9 miles (78.6 km) and includes significant elevation changes.

Can I find circular gravel bike routes around Fouzilhon?

Many of the gravel bike routes in Fouzilhon are designed as loops, allowing you to start and finish at the same point. For example, the The vineyard route – Autignac Climb loop from Puimisson is a popular circular option that winds through local vineyards.

What attractions or landmarks can I see while gravel biking near Fouzilhon?

While gravel biking near Fouzilhon, you can explore several interesting points. Consider visiting the Olivettes Dam or discovering the Tiberet Ruins. Many routes also offer scenic views, such as the View of the Biterroise Plain loop from Salle polyvalente.

What is the best time of year for gravel biking in Fouzilhon?

The region's climate generally allows for gravel biking through much of the year. Spring and autumn offer pleasant temperatures and vibrant landscapes, ideal for exploring the vineyards and rolling hills. Summers can be warm, so early morning rides are recommended.

Are there any less crowded gravel biking options in the area?

To find less crowded routes, consider exploring some of the lesser-known trails that venture deeper into the agricultural and vineyard areas away from the most popular spots. The Place de la République, Caux – Caux loop from Caux offers a moderate ride through local villages and countryside, which might be quieter.

What do other gravel bikers say about the trails in Fouzilhon?

The gravel biking routes in Fouzilhon are highly rated by the komoot community, with an average score of 4.6 stars from around 10 reviews. Riders often praise the diverse terrain, the challenging climbs, and the beautiful vineyard landscapes.

Is there public transport access to the gravel bike trails in Fouzilhon?

Public transport options directly to the trailheads in Fouzilhon can be limited, as many routes start from smaller villages or rural areas. It's often more convenient to travel by car to a starting point, especially if you're bringing your own bike.

Where can I find parking for gravel biking in Fouzilhon?

Parking is generally available in the villages and towns where many of the gravel bike routes begin. Look for public parking areas in places like Autignac, Puimisson, Roujan, or Caux, which serve as common starting points for the trails.
